Output e8ad830c39c72e3cf31171efd84e0b850f567a29198af5e5d2d9aeb1e8b4edf4:3

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1195ad0908f11e5e6cc1823ea0de29aeabf9a6 OP_EQUAL
address
3BYRy4mjaisNuR68tKMfnPiqw5USQVpVbj
transaction
e8ad830c39c72e3cf31171efd84e0b850f567a29198af5e5d2d9aeb1e8b4edf4